Constructor and Description |
---|
V10aOAuth(OAuthValidator oAuthValidator) |
Modifier and Type | Method and Description |
---|---|
java.lang.String |
addParameters(java.lang.String url,
java.lang.String... parameters) |
void |
authorize(OAuthAccessor oAuthAccessor,
long userId,
com.liferay.portal.kernel.service.ServiceContext serviceContext) |
protected static OAuthAccessor |
deserialize(byte[] bytes) |
void |
formEncode(java.lang.String token,
java.lang.String tokenSecret,
java.io.OutputStream outputStream) |
void |
generateAccessToken(OAuthAccessor oAuthAccessor,
long userId,
com.liferay.portal.kernel.service.ServiceContext serviceContext) |
void |
generateRequestToken(OAuthAccessor oAuthAccessor) |
OAuthAccessor |
getOAuthAccessor(OAuthMessage oAuthMessage) |
OAuthConsumer |
getOAuthConsumer(OAuthMessage requestMessage) |
OAuthMessage |
getOAuthMessage(javax.servlet.http.HttpServletRequest httpServletRequest) |
OAuthMessage |
getOAuthMessage(javax.servlet.http.HttpServletRequest httpServletRequest,
java.lang.String url) |
OAuthMessage |
getOAuthMessage(javax.portlet.PortletRequest portletRequest) |
OAuthMessage |
getOAuthMessage(javax.portlet.PortletRequest portletRequest,
java.lang.String url) |
void |
handleException(javax.servlet.http.HttpServletRequest httpServletRequest,
javax.servlet.http.HttpServletResponse httpServletResponse,
java.lang.Exception exception,
boolean sendBody) |
java.lang.String |
randomizeToken(java.lang.String token) |
protected byte[] |
serialize(OAuthAccessor oAuthAccessor) |
void |
validateOAuthMessage(OAuthMessage oAuthMessage,
OAuthAccessor accessor) |
public V10aOAuth(OAuthValidator oAuthValidator)
public java.lang.String addParameters(java.lang.String url, java.lang.String... parameters) throws com.liferay.portal.kernel.oauth.OAuthException
addParameters
in interface OAuth
com.liferay.portal.kernel.oauth.OAuthException
public void authorize(OAuthAccessor oAuthAccessor, long userId, com.liferay.portal.kernel.service.ServiceContext serviceContext) throws com.liferay.portal.kernel.exception.PortalException
public void formEncode(java.lang.String token, java.lang.String tokenSecret, java.io.OutputStream outputStream) throws com.liferay.portal.kernel.oauth.OAuthException
formEncode
in interface OAuth
com.liferay.portal.kernel.oauth.OAuthException
public void generateAccessToken(OAuthAccessor oAuthAccessor, long userId, com.liferay.portal.kernel.service.ServiceContext serviceContext) throws com.liferay.portal.kernel.exception.PortalException
generateAccessToken
in interface OAuth
com.liferay.portal.kernel.exception.PortalException
public void generateRequestToken(OAuthAccessor oAuthAccessor)
generateRequestToken
in interface OAuth
public OAuthAccessor getOAuthAccessor(OAuthMessage oAuthMessage) throws com.liferay.portal.kernel.oauth.OAuthException
getOAuthAccessor
in interface OAuth
com.liferay.portal.kernel.oauth.OAuthException
public OAuthConsumer getOAuthConsumer(OAuthMessage requestMessage) throws com.liferay.portal.kernel.exception.PortalException
getOAuthConsumer
in interface OAuth
com.liferay.portal.kernel.exception.PortalException
public OAuthMessage getOAuthMessage(javax.servlet.http.HttpServletRequest httpServletRequest)
getOAuthMessage
in interface OAuth
public OAuthMessage getOAuthMessage(javax.servlet.http.HttpServletRequest httpServletRequest, java.lang.String url)
getOAuthMessage
in interface OAuth
public OAuthMessage getOAuthMessage(javax.portlet.PortletRequest portletRequest)
getOAuthMessage
in interface OAuth
public OAuthMessage getOAuthMessage(javax.portlet.PortletRequest portletRequest, java.lang.String url)
getOAuthMessage
in interface OAuth
public void handleException(javax.servlet.http.HttpServletRequest httpServletRequest, javax.servlet.http.HttpServletResponse httpServletResponse, java.lang.Exception exception, boolean sendBody) throws com.liferay.portal.kernel.oauth.OAuthException
handleException
in interface OAuth
com.liferay.portal.kernel.oauth.OAuthException
public java.lang.String randomizeToken(java.lang.String token)
randomizeToken
in interface OAuth
public void validateOAuthMessage(OAuthMessage oAuthMessage, OAuthAccessor accessor) throws com.liferay.portal.kernel.oauth.OAuthException
validateOAuthMessage
in interface OAuth
com.liferay.portal.kernel.oauth.OAuthException
protected static OAuthAccessor deserialize(byte[] bytes)
protected byte[] serialize(OAuthAccessor oAuthAccessor)